Member Community Project Funding Requests Submitted to U.S. House Appropriations Committee
Rep. Gregory W. Meeks has submitted 18 requests for Member Designated Community Project Funding (CPFs) to the House Appropriations Committee for Fiscal Year 2027 (FY27).
Under guidelines issued by the Appropriations Committee, each Representative may request funding for up to 20 projects in their community for fiscal year 2027 – although only a handful may actually be funded. Projects are restricted to a limited number of federal funding streams, and only state and local governments and eligible non-profit entities are permitted to receive funding.
In compliance with House Rules and Committee requirements, Rep. Meeks has certified that he, his spouse, and his immediate family have no financial interest in any of the projects he has requested.
